When travel content creator Pelumi Nubi embarked on her 68-day solo journey from London to Lagos a few months ago, little did anyone anticipate the beauty, excitement, and challenges that would unfold.

She embarked on a journey from London through France, Spain, and Morocco before venturing into the West Sahara Desert.

From there, she continued her expedition through Mauritania, Senegal, The Gambia, Guinea-Bissau, Guinea, Sierra Leone, Liberia, Mali, Burkina Faso, Côte d’Ivoire (Ivory Coast), Ghana, Togo, Benin, and on the other end arrived in Lagos, Nigeria on April 7.

Pelumi made history as the first black woman to complete a solo drive from the United Kingdom to Nigeria, garnering accolades and recognition worldwide for her remarkable achievement.

Fans greeted her arrival with cheers, having closely followed her journey online.
